Snorkel with turtles in Gili Trawangan

Snorkel
Source: southeastasiabackpacker.com

Gili Trawangan, one of the three Gili Islands located off the coast of Lombok, Indonesia, is a popular destination for tourists looking to explore the underwater world. One of the main attractions on the island is the opportunity to snorkel with turtles in the crystal-clear waters surrounding the island.

The Gili Islands are known for their abundant marine life, including sea turtles. These gentle creatures can often be seen swimming near the shore, making it possible for even novice snorkelers to experience an encounter with them.

To snorkel with turtles in Gili Trawangan, you can easily rent snorkeling gear from one of the many dive shops or beachfront hostels on the island. These rental services usually provide fins, a mask, and a snorkel, allowing you to comfortably explore the underwater world.

Once you have your snorkeling gear, head to the beach and wade into the water. The turtles can often be found in the shallow areas near the shore, so you won't have to swim far to find them. Keep an eye out for the tell-tale signs of turtles, such as their heads popping up for air or their shells gliding through the water.

As you swim closer to the turtles, remember to maintain a respectful distance and avoid touching them. It's important to respect their natural habitat and not disturb them. Instead, be still in the water and observe them from a safe distance.

Snorkeling with turtles in Gili Trawangan offers a unique opportunity to witness these incredible creatures in their natural environment. The experience of swimming alongside them is both breathtaking and humbling, allowing you to appreciate the wonders of marine life.

It's worth noting that while turtles can be spotted year-round in the waters surrounding Gili Trawangan, there tends to be a higher chance of seeing them during certain times of the year. It's recommended to plan your visit during the dry season, from May to October, when the waters are calmer and visibility is better.

Go diving in Gili Meno

Go
Source: madmonkeyhostels.com

If you're a fan of diving or snorkeling, then Gili Meno in the Gili Islands should be at the top of your must-visit list. This small island is known for its crystal clear waters, vibrant coral reefs, and diverse marine life, making it a paradise for underwater enthusiasts.

Gili Meno is located off the northwest coast of Lombok in Indonesia and is the perfect destination for those looking to escape the crowds. This sleepy island is less developed compared to its neighbors, Gili Trawangan and Gili Air, making it an ideal spot for a peaceful and serene diving experience.

One of the main attractions of Gili Meno is its impressive coral reefs. The island is surrounded by healthy and vibrant reefs teeming with colorful fish, turtles, and other marine creatures. Whether you're a beginner or an experienced diver, there are diving sites to suit all levels of expertise.

One popular diving site in Gili Meno is Meno Wall. This dive site offers an incredible wall dive with a variety of stunning coral formations and an abundance of marine life. As you descend, you'll be greeted by schools of colorful fish, turtles gracefully gliding through the water, and maybe even the occasional reef shark. The crystal clear visibility in these waters allows for a truly immersive underwater experience.

Another must-visit site is the Bounty Wreck. This artificial reef was created by sinking a 30-meter long cargo ship, which has now become a haven for diverse marine life. Exploring this wreck is like entering a whole new world with schools of fish using the wreck as their home and coral growth covering its surface.

For those who prefer snorkeling, Gili Meno also offers plenty of opportunities to explore the underwater world. All you need is a snorkel, mask, and fins, and you'll be able to witness the beauty of the shallow reefs just a few meters from the shoreline. The calm waters surrounding the island are perfect for snorkeling, and you'll be amazed at the variety of colorful fish and coral you'll encounter.

If you're a beginner or looking to improve your diving skills, Gili Meno has a range of dive centers offering courses and guided dives. These dive centers have experienced instructors who will ensure your safety while exploring the underwater world. Whether you're getting certified or just looking for a fun dive, Gili Meno is an excellent place to learn and practice your skills.

Take a bike ride around Gili Islands

Take
Source: www.almarik-lombok.com

One of the best ways to explore the beautiful Gili Islands is by taking a bike ride around the islands. With no motorized vehicles allowed on the islands, biking is the perfect way to get around and see all the stunning sights.

The Gili Islands, located off the northwest coast of Lombok, Indonesia, are made up of three small islands: Gili Trawangan, Gili Meno, and Gili Air. Each island has its own unique charm and attractions, and biking allows you to easily explore them all.

Renting a bike on the Gili Islands is easy and affordable, with many rental shops located near the main ports on each island. You can choose from a variety of bikes, including mountain bikes, beach cruisers, and even tandem bikes. It's best to choose a bike with wide tires, as the roads on the islands can be bumpy and sandy in some areas.

Once you have your bike, you can start your adventure around the islands. Gili Trawangan is the largest and most developed of the three islands, with a bustling nightlife scene and plenty of restaurants, bars, and shops to explore. Biking around the island allows you to take in the stunning views of the crystal-clear turquoise waters and white sandy beaches.

Gili Meno, the middle island, is known for its peaceful and pristine beaches. Biking around the island allows you to discover hidden coves and secluded spots where you can relax and soak up the sun. You can also visit the local bird park and take a walk around the saltwater lake, which is home to many species of birds.

Gili Air, the smallest of the islands, is a popular spot for snorkeling and diving. Biking around the island allows you to easily access the various snorkeling sites and explore the colorful coral reefs and abundant marine life. You can also visit the turtle sanctuary, where you can learn about the conservation efforts to protect these endangered creatures.

As you bike around the Gili Islands, you'll also have the opportunity to interact with the friendly locals and experience the laid-back island lifestyle. The islands are home to a mix of Indonesian and expat residents, giving it a unique cultural blend. You can stop at local warungs (small restaurants) to try traditional Indonesian dishes or sip on a refreshing coconut water straight from the coconut.

Explore the night markets in Gili Air

Explore
Source: www.malaysian-nomad.asia

Gili Air, one of the three beautiful Gili Islands in Indonesia, is a tropical paradise known for its stunning white sand beaches and crystal clear waters. However, apart from its natural beauty, Gili Air is also famous for its vibrant night markets. These bustling markets come alive after sunset and offer visitors a chance to immerse themselves in the local culture and taste a variety of delicious street food.

Located on the east coast of the island, the night markets of Gili Air offer a unique culinary experience. As the sun sets and the cool evening breeze sets in, the markets come alive with the aroma of sizzling meats and spices. Colorful stalls line the streets, offering a wide variety of local Indonesian dishes as well as international cuisine.

One of the highlights of the night markets in Gili Air is the fresh seafood. The island's fishermen bring in their catch of the day, which is immediately grilled or fried at the stalls. Here, you can find delicious grilled prawns, squid, and fish, all seasoned with local spices and served with fragrant rice or noodles. For those who prefer something a little less adventurous, there are also stalls selling barbecued chicken, beef, and vegetarian options.

Aside from seafood, the night markets also offer a range of other delicious dishes. You can find traditional Indonesian favorites such as satay (grilled skewers of meat or vegetables), nasi goreng (fried rice with chicken or shrimp), and mie goreng (fried noodles). For those with a sweet tooth, there are also stalls selling mouth-watering desserts like pisang goreng (fried bananas) and es teler (a mixed fruit dessert topped with coconut milk and syrup).

In addition to the food, the night markets in Gili Air are also a great place to shop for souvenirs and local handicrafts. Stalls selling colorful sarongs, handmade jewelry, and traditional Indonesian batik can be found throughout the markets. Swim with bioluminescent plankton in Gili Trawangan

Swim
Source: www.getyourguide.com

Gili Trawangan, one of the three Gili Islands situated off the northwestern coast of Lombok, Indonesia, is known for its pristine beaches, crystal-clear waters, and vibrant marine life. Among the many unique experiences that can be enjoyed on the island, swimming with bioluminescent plankton is undoubtedly one of the most mesmerizing.

Bioluminescent plankton are tiny organisms that emit light when disturbed in the water. The phenomenon, known as bioluminescence, creates a magical display of glowing blue lights that illuminate the surrounding ocean. Gili Trawangan's coastline offers the perfect environment for witnessing this enchanting spectacle, making it a must-visit destination for nature enthusiasts.

To experience the beauty of bioluminescent plankton, visitors are advised to plan their swim during the darkest hours of the night. These glowing organisms are most visible in absolute darkness, away from any source of artificial light. It is also recommended to choose a clear night with minimal cloud cover to enhance the visibility of the bioluminescence.

Once in the water, swimmers will be amazed as each stroke and movement creates a trail of sparkling blue lights. The mesmerizing dance of the plankton transforms the ocean into a surreal visual experience. Every kick, splash, or even just waving a hand underwater results in a magical burst of light.

Swimming with bioluminescent plankton is not only a visually stunning experience but also an educational one. These organisms thrive in healthy marine ecosystems, and their presence is an indicator of a well-balanced environment. By witnessing their beauty firsthand, visitors are reminded of the importance of conservation efforts and the need to protect our oceans.

Gili Trawangan offers various options for experiencing this unique phenomenon. One can join a guided tour that takes visitors on a boat trip to the best spots for observing bioluminescent plankton. These guided tours typically provide snorkeling equipment and knowledgeable guides who can elucidate the science behind this natural phenomenon.

For those who prefer a more intimate experience, renting a snorkel or diving gear and exploring the waters at their own pace can be equally rewarding. The calm, warm waters around Gili Trawangan provide an ideal setting for leisurely snorkeling or diving adventures, allowing visitors to delve into the magical world of bioluminescent plankton.
